Meaning
Definitions
noun
A willful disobedience to or disrespect for the authority of a court or legislative body
noun
A manner that is generally disrespectful and contemptuous
noun
Open disrespect for a person or thing
noun
Lack of respect accompanied by a feeling of intense dislike
“He was held in contempt”
